OBJECTIFS DE LA CONSULTATION
The overall objective of this assignment is to prepare a Short Term Investment Program (STIP) to help Save the Children (SC) to identify means for the improvement of water services provided by the “Direction Nationale de l’Eau Potable et Assainissement” (DINEPA), in the South East Department of Haiti.
The Consultant's deliverables shall provide: (i) a basis upon which potential financiers can appraise and take a decision regarding financing the STIP; (ii) a plan for the financial and operational performance improvement of DINEPA in the South East Department; and (iii) the identification of potential grant and loan financing.
On the basis of this work, the Program details will be agreed between DINEPA and Save the Children, and the results will be presented to potential donors for financing.

QUALIFICATIONS & EXPERIENCES
Masters degree in Engineering or a field related to water & sanitation development at government level.
At least 1 year of professional experience in a related field in Haiti.
10 years of professional experience in cost recovery related to water and sanitation at government level in developing countries.
Experience in coordinating meetings in French and excellent writing reports skills in English and French.
